Transaction 70c701bd32a3ddc59cc8c718268d4e04df59d97b6e6125fa2886a08f4a98a33f

1 Input
2 Outputs
  • 70c701bd32a3ddc59cc8c718268d4e04df59d97b6e6125fa2886a08f4a98a33f:0
  • value  69101165
    address  34c29eS9f15HJDry5ATyzvMYdEFzcWoyDX
  • 70c701bd32a3ddc59cc8c718268d4e04df59d97b6e6125fa2886a08f4a98a33f:1
  • value  32343724
    address  bc1qczl37mc6z8acew8tvnhcqtyl0ejm8vawgvk2ct